The SUNY College at Oneonta's 250-acre campus overlooks the scenic Susquehanna River Valley in central New York about halfway between Albany and Binghamton.  On nearby Otsego Lake in Cooperstown, the College maintains a complex which houses its Biological Field Station and Graduate Program in History Museum Studies.

About the Oneonta Area
Visitors to the College at Oneonta enjoy the area's natural beauty, outdoor recreational opportunities, and many historic sites. The town of Oneonta is home to the National Soccer Hall of Fame. Cooperstown offers the National Baseball Hall of Fame and many museums.  Within a 30-minute drive are two state parks (Glimmerglass and Gilbert Lake) and several popular ski areas. Oneonta offers a distinctive downtown business community, a wide range of shops and restaurants, and convenient public transportation.
